Palolo Deep Marine Reserve is a stunning marine sanctuary located near Apia, Samoa, offering crystal-clear waters, vibrant coral reefs, and a diverse range of marine life. Ideal for snorkeling and diving, this protected area invites tourists to immerse themselves in the beauty of nature while learning about the importance of marine conservation.

Local tips
- Visit early in the morning for the best visibility and to avoid crowds.
- Bring your own snorkeling gear to save on rental costs and ensure a comfortable fit.
- Respect the marine environment by not touching or standing on coral formations.
- Consider hiring a local guide for a more informative and enriching experience.
- Check the weather conditions before your visit to ensure a safe and enjoyable outing.
